## Further reading

We migrated all nightly cron jobs to the Quillrun workflow engine in release 4.2. Retries, backfills, and dependency ordering now live there; the old crontab on the batch hosts is frozen. Before cutting a release, confirm no stragglers remain in the legacy scheduler. The migration checklist and rollback steps are documented on the internal page here:

operations page: https://confluence.lumicsys.internal/projects/display/projects/display

MEMO — Inventory Write-Down

Branch managers: effective this quarter, we're writing down aged stock in the Fernway accessories line. Anything over 18 months moves to clearance pricing; unsellable units are scrapped. Record adjustments by month-end. No customer-facing comms yet. Questions go to regional finance. The reasoning behind the timing is noted below.

management briefing: The finance team signed off on a budget of $279.9 million for Project Oliiel.

Subject: Websocket reconnect fix ready for review

Hey all — the Fernwick client was dropping its session on every reconnect because we reset the backoff timer before the auth handshake finished. Classic race. I moved the timer reset into the post-handshake callback and added a jitter cap so we don't hammer the gateway after a blip. Tested against the Harborline staging cluster for two hours with forced disconnects every 30s; zero dropped sessions. Please review the retry-state diff carefully. The candidate build is tagged with the token below.

build token for fahaf-yagef: htk4_2b68

# Log sampling for the Wrennet notification service
# This service emits roughly 40k log lines per minute at peak, so we
# sample INFO at 5% and keep WARN/ERROR at 100%. If support needs full
# traces for an incident, flip sample_rate to 1.0 for no more than one
# hour — the sink fills quickly. Sampled logs are written to the store below.

replica DSN, yadup-hahig: mongodb://gilys_svc:Mx@db-5f8f.norvasoft.internal:5432/eliion